What is causing my prolonged fatigue and sleepiness?

This Premium Q&A, reviewed and published, features a real conversation between an iCliniq user and a physician.

Patient's Query

Hi doctor,

I am a 34-year-old male. I have felt tired and sleepy all the time for three months now. I lost weight from 165.34 to 154.32 lbs. Sometimes I feel exhausted in the chair at work in seconds. I cannot keep my eyes open. I am not suffering from any other disease or taking any medication.

Kindly guide.

The symptoms you described are commonly seen in thyroid diseases, diabetes, anemia, drug-induced, and obstructive sleep apnea (OSA). OSA is less common given your age and weight (more common in the elderly and obese). Since you mentioned you do not take any medication, I will keep the possibility of drug-induced out of the picture. Regarding thyroid disorders, anemia, and diabetes, I would suggest getting thyroid function tests, complete blood count, and hemoglobin A1c (HbA1c) tests to evaluate these diseases.

I would also suggest tablet Modalert (Modafinil) 100 mg early morning at 7 a.m. to increase your alertness and decrease excessive sleep. You will feel much better. Apart from this, you can follow up after you get your reports for further evaluation and treatment.
